Given Input Data is 984, 219, 550, 680
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 984 is 2 x 2 x 2 x 3 x 41
Prime Factorization of 219 is 3 x 73
Prime Factorization of 550 is 2 x 5 x 5 x 11
Prime Factorization of 680 is 2 x 2 x 2 x 5 x 17
The above numbers do not have any common prime factor. So GCD is 1
